Abstract
Rapid event notification to a nearest actor is important in Wireless Sensor and Actor Networks (WSANs) since actors can perform appropriate actions which sensor nodes are not capable to do. While WSANs inherits the typical constrains of WSNs such as energy and computation limitations of sensor nodes. In this paper, we propose a rapid event notification algorithm named ANTS to accelerate the actor's event detecting process while keeping the energy consumption of sensor nodes as minimum. The algorithm is designed to search nearby actors from the event side inspired by a searching behavior of desert ants. Extensive simulation results demonstrate that the proposed algorithm can achieve fast event detecting with neglectable additional energy cost on sensors side.
